Let’s clear issues up instantly: a robotic vacuum is able to absolutely autonomous cleansing, or a minimum of working with out being immediately guided by your fingers. Management is dealt with by a cellular app, or for those who’ve obtained one, a good speaker or show. Some robots include docks that robotically empty particles right into a bin, and even change out soiled water if the robotic has mopping capabilities.

Sensible stand-up vacs are largely just like conventional ones, each in design and in requiring hands-on management. The distinction is that they provide app-based standing and settings choices, and/or the flexibility to change between cleansing modes robotically. The Dyad Professional claims each, its flagship function being the flexibility to change between suction and mopping primarily based on floor detection. It additionally ships with a dock that permits self-cleaning and drying whenever you’re performed.

What’s it like to make use of a robotic vacuum?

The Deebot X1 Omni cleaning a tile floor

Roger Fingas / Android Authority

The chief benefit of a robotic is the flexibility to set it and neglect it. For those who’ve programmed the proper schedule and handled potential obstacles, you’ll be able to nearly neglect your robotic exists. Once I was testing the ECOVACS Deebot Omni X1, for instance, I scheduled it to work the principle flooring solely whereas my household was upstairs sleeping, out of earshot. Someday after my evaluate, it obtained to feeling like the ground was simply naturally clear, and the X1 was a chunk of static room surroundings. That vac is unfortunately out of my dwelling now.

For those who set the proper schedule, you’ll be able to nearly neglect your robotic exists.

Once you do have to intervene with a robotic vacuum, the trouble is commonly minimal, often only a few faucets in your cellphone or a voice command. That’s very true if a robotic has a high-end dock, like those for the X1 and one other Roborock product we reviewed, the S7 MaxV Extremely (beneath). These assist stretch the time between bin/tank modifications from days to weeks, and even months for those who don’t run your machine that always. To my data, you’ll be able to’t discover that kind of dock for a stand-up vac — I’m now emptying the Dyad Professional as soon as each week or so, and replenishing its clear water each two to 4 periods. Fortunately, its detergent cartridge appears to final lots longer.

A robotic’s splendid place is in a house with an open format, and comparatively few issues cluttering the ground. That maximizes its effectivity and makes it much less more likely to get caught or clogged. My present home is the other of splendid in that sense, because it has small flooring, slender hallways, and clusters of toys and renovation provides. In truth whereas I nonetheless have a Neato D7 robotic I reviewed years in the past, I’m solely utilizing the Dyad Professional in the mean time, for the reason that D7 and its charging dock would take up more room than they’re price.

The (literal) pitfalls of robots

Roborock S7 MaxV Ultra with smiling samoyed dog

Rita El Khoury / Android Authority

The principle drawback of robots, in my expertise, is the potential for getting trapped on furnishings and objects. Their impediment avoidance is barely pretty much as good as their sensors and algorithms, and since sentient AI hasn’t been invented but, they’re not at all times good sufficient to dodge a pet, a USB cable, or the sting of the steps. Whereas I haven’t handled this personally, I sometimes hear anecdotes of robots tumbling down steps.

None of it is a massive deal for those who’re prepared to return to the rescue, however for those who’re away or sleeping, it spells hassle. At greatest you may uncover your vac has a drained battery and didn’t end its run; at worst, it’d destroy valuables.

Impediment avoidance is barely pretty much as good as a robotic’s sensors and algorithms, which may trigger chaos.

Reliance on “weak” AI (a technical time period, not an insult) additionally means a robotic can miss spots a human would catch, notably corners or below furnishings. The D-shape of Neato merchandise helps repair the nook subject, however with any robotic you’ll inevitably desire a second, guide gadget to complete off your flooring, by no means thoughts issues a robotic can’t attain, like curtains or desks.

By the way, one thing that by no means will get talked about in evaluations is that robots might be problematic you probably have preschoolers round. At our outdated home in Austin, my son used to love to play with the buttons on our robots, and even drag them out of their docks. He is aware of higher now, however solely as a result of he’s been scolded repeatedly.

What’s it like to make use of a wise stand-up vacuum?

Vacuuming a rug with the Roborock Dyad Pro

Roger Fingas / Android Authority

For essentially the most half, these good variations are as guide as another stand-up vac, that means you’re pushing round a deal with, and emptying any bins or tanks your self. The Dyad Professional’s self-cleaning dock saves some effort, however you’re nonetheless going to spend 20 to 40 minutes or so truly cleansing your flooring.

That may sound unappealing, however as talked about within the intro, some good vacs just like the Dyad Professional or Tineco Flooring One S5 use sensors to change between mopping and vacuuming on the fly. The mixture of this and guide steering can truly make stand-ups extra environment friendly than robots in some instances, since you’ll be able to lower to the chase in ending spots a robotic would miss, or save the difficulty of adjusting attachments when a robotic helps each vacuuming and mopping however can’t change modes by itself (as with the X1). A robotic isn’t actually saving you grief for those who’re spending quite a lot of time fixing its shortcomings. That’s notably true in my present home, which is an impediment course for AI however a cinch for a human.

Stand-ups are additionally superior at spot cleansing, given that you simply don’t must fiddle with app-based concentrating on or set off an pointless full-floor run. Furthermore, most robotic vacs don’t have sufficient energy to deal with giant or cussed messes equivalent to pasta or custard. Although the Dyad Professional isn’t the strongest vac on the market, it has extra suction than the X1, and a human is aware of when to carry nonetheless to ensure a large number is gone.

Stand-ups are superior for spot cleansing or giant messes.

For some folks, the best promoting level would be the choice of mixed vacuum and mopping capabilities for lots lower than it prices in a robotic. The X1 hits $1,550 earlier than reductions, and even iRobot’s Roomba Combo j7 Plus lists for $1,100. Out of the blue, the $450 for a Dyad Professional or Flooring One S5 appears trivial.

Robotic vacuum or good stand-up vacuum: What’s the best choice for most individuals?

iRobot Roomba i3 Robot Vacuum

I’d counsel shopping for a robotic dry vac with a self-emptying dock — equivalent to iRobot’s Roomba i3 Plus ($400-500) or Ecovacs’ Deebot Ozmo N8 Plus — and mixing that with a “dumb” mop, an affordable stick vac, and a small handheld vac for issues like desks and keyboards. It’s often dry flooring particles that persons are most involved about, and this combo automates that half whereas saving the remainder of your cash for instruments you’ll need anyway.

There are many exceptions, nevertheless. For those who’ve obtained a small dwelling, lots to mop, and/or have to do quite a lot of spot cleansing, a wise stand-up vac/mop may be your greatest main software, assuming you will have time for the labor. Individuals rolling in money can clearly purchase a top-of-the-line vac/mop robotic with a dock just like the Roborock S7 MaxV Extremely, however like I stated, they’ll nonetheless want secondary units to finish the job.

Most individuals ought to get a robotic dry vac, pairing that with a group of cheaper units to cowl the bases.

I can’t inform you how one can spend your money. However from my very own perspective, it appears a bit a lot to fork out $1,000 or extra whenever you’re usually simply coping with crumbs, hair, and spilt milk and juice.
